JOB RESPONSIBILITIES :

  • Conduct assessments for children diagnosed with ASD and work with caregivers to create meaningful goals and treatment plans
  • Design behavior intervention plans
  • Create functional specific, observable, and measurable goals for behavior therapists and caregivers to implement.
  • Provide at least 10% direct supervision of behavioral therapists assigned to cases, incorporating behavioral skills training and specific performance feedback while ensuring clinical integrity of the programs.
  • Clinically review session notes on a regular basis for assigned behavior therapists
  • Analyze data and implement data-driven program changes
  • Ensure that progress is generalized and caregivers are active participants in therapy through specific goals, training sessions, and communication.
  • Conduct reassessments at least twice per year while summarizing data and progress for each client supervised
  • Regular communication with parents, behavioral therapists, and the Achieve Beyond office is required
  • Maintain confidentiality of information regarding children and families (in accordance with HIPAA and State & Federal regulations).
  • Ensure that all programs are socially significant, functional, and lead to independence and happiness!(services, programs, schedule, staff, etc.)
